Leadership Review Briefing — Q3 Cash-Flow Forecast

Finance team: the Q3 forecast for Marrowfield Logistics shows operating inflows tracking 4% above plan, offset by earlier-than-expected outflows on the Kestrel depot refit. Net position remains positive through September. Receivables ageing has improved since the Tollbridge contract renewal. The confidential note below covers the related business plans.

confidential, kahog-bawif: The northern region missed its Pramir quota by 20.0 percent last quarter. Casaxek Freight plans to lower the Fraion list price by 41.5 percent in December. The finance team signed off on a budget of $236.4 million for Project Druius. The renewal with Fenysix Partners closes at $91.3 million a year, 2.1 percent below the last contract.

Adds the nightly pull job for the Corvex partner SFTP drop. Files land in the partner's outbound folder around 02:00 local; we poll, verify checksums, and move them into the Lanefield ingest bucket. Failures retry with backoff, then page on-call. If the drop is empty past the cutoff, the job alerts rather than failing silently. Nothing to do on a normal night. Polling and retry behavior use the constants below.

tuning constants:
RATE_LIMITS = {
    "istox": 465,
    "wendor": 846,
    "novvan": 466,
    "julok": 655,
    "sorax": 651,
    "belath": 752,
    "druax": 1007,
}

**Q: Why does DeployPing stop answering status queries for my plugin?**

DeployPing drops plugins whose webhook token expires. Rotate tokens via the Glintworks console before the 90-day mark. If the bot replies "channel sealed," your plugin's vault binding was revoked and must be re-initialized. Re-initialization requires the recovery passphrase, which is printed below for reference.

vault phrase of yaguf-hahaf = druath-holix

**Alert: RestockPlanner route generation overdue (Vendaro fleet)**

This alert fires when the Vendaro restock planner has not produced a delivery route plan within 90 minutes of the nightly inventory snapshot. Common causes: a stalled snapshot import or an oversized machine cluster exceeding the solver timeout. As a new contractor, do not manually edit routes; acknowledge the alert and follow the triage procedure documented on the internal page below.

runbook for yahop-hawif: https://confluence.zemvarlabs.internal/pages/pages/browse/c89f8afc